This is my third type of chemo attempt for origionally breast which now seems to like my pleura,bones and now scull and Dura in the brain
The tablets are by no means an easy optiion i had a very shivery and wierd night the firstdose i took and did feel quite sick
i now take ondansatron and dexamethasone an hour before i take them and that seems more comfortable
I have had no constipation but eat one prune a day goodness knows if it is helping but i am not constipated
They have absolutly drained me , no energy at all and now have had my dose increased but bloods have stayed good and they are happy to continue. There are reports of jaw pain on these tablets but i have so much pain around ear so not sure if i have had any or if or if it is scull mets
Not sure how ill i feel on them as i have so much else going on with breathlessness from pleural mets and deafness fron scull mets invading inner ear and balance loss but still coping looking after myself on my own with good old Tesco delivering goodies weekly and a cleaner
